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ockendon to Hapton start from as little as £46.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Ockendon to Hapton start from £78.00 one way, or £124.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ockendon to Hapton are available for £183.70 one way, or £412.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Ockendon

Ockendon Station, managed by c2c, offers an array of amenities to ensure passenger comfort and convenience. The ticket office operates from 06:30 to 11:05 on weekdays, and 08:55 to 13:30 on Saturdays. The station is equipped with ticket machines, including accessible ones, for easy collection of tickets purchased online. Smartcard validators are present, though smartcards aren’t issued here.

Accessibility is a priority with features such as step-free access, though it’s limited to platform 1. Acc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and a ramp for train access are also available. There are accessible toilets on Platform 1, which require a RADAR key. However, facilities like refreshment outlets, ATMs, and baby changing rooms are not available at this station.

Onward Travel from Ockendon Station

For onward travel, Ockendon Station offers several transportation links. In case of rail disruptions, replacement buses operate from the bus stop outside the station, and there’s an arrangement for ticket acceptance on the TfL 370 Bus to Lakeside and Romford. Facilities and Amenities at Hapton Station

When visiting Hapton station, you’ll notice that simplicity is key here. It doesn't have a ticket office, but there are ticket machines to buy or collect pre-purchased tickets. This makes planning your journey smooth, even on the go. For those who need accessible ticket services, you can find machines on Platform 1, fitted with induction loops for easier use.

While there’s no staff help available on site, assistance isn’t far from reach. The helpline stands ready at 0800 200 6060 to guide travelers. If you have mobility concerns, fear not: boarding ramps are onboard all trains, ensuring you can board and alight comfortably. Keep in mind, however, that there aren’t waiting rooms nor refreshment facilities, so a bit of preparation before you arrive would be wise.

Onward Travel Options

Once you arrive at or depart from Hapton, multiple transport links can assist you in reaching your final destination. Rail replacement services can be accessed conveniently from Manchester Road, while information on local taxis is available via the Northern Railway’s taxi service page. If you're planning to use bus services, the Busline at 0871 200 2233 can provide further information and schedules.
